The University of Rhode Island men's soccer program is pleased to announce its brand new Elite Soccer Academy at the University of Rhode Island!

 

The same focus and attention to detail that defines Rhody men's soccer will be found in the camp programs. Players will be subject to the training that the URI players receive during their pre-season period. Like the Rhode Island student-athletes, campers will have the opportunity to hear from experts in the field of nutrition, strength, speed & agility and what it takes to get to the next level.

 

The staff of the Elite Soccer Academy at the University of Rhode Island features college, club and high school coaches with extensive experience teaching and evaluating players. The camp attracts athletes from around the New England states and east coast while creating a friendly atmosphere of camaraderie and learning. Campers will train on the campus of the University of Rhode Island in the beautiful South County region of the Ocean State. Certified trainers are on-site at every session and on duty for the entire camp period to see to the individual needs of the participants. Most importantly, during their time on campus our participants get to work alongside college players from the University of Rhode Island as well as other colleges and universities. In our minds, these things are what sets our camp apart from others.

 

- John O'Connor, Camp Director

 



2007 Academy Schedule

 

April School Vacation Half-Day Academy
April 16-20, Monday - Friday

8:30 am - 12 Noon
Boys & Girls Grades K-6
Cost:    $125 ($50 deposit) - if paid in full before
4/1/07.

            $150 ($50 deposit) - if paid in full after 4/1/07.

           

This half-day academy during the State of Rhode Island April school vacation period is a developmental program which may be the first camp experience for many of our young soccer players. It is designed to instruct boys and girls in grades kindergarten through sixth on individual skills and tactics, combination play and the fundamentals of small-sided games.


The staff features the coaches and players from the
University of Rhode Island men's soccer program who teach within a curriculum developed specifically for this age group. Participants are divided by age level and or ability in order to challenge them as well as allow each player to experience success during the week. Each day is composed of individual skill development, 1 v1 training, shooting and ends with small sided play, all in a fun and challenging atmosphere. In this way players are able to work at their own comfort level and pace.

 

Participants will be evaluated placed into training groups appropriate for grade and or skill level during the sessions. All campers will receive an adidas t-shirt and an age appropriate sized soccer ball.

 


 

Advanced Day Academy
June 25-29, Monday-Friday

Boys & Girls Ages 6-18

Half-day (Grades K-5) 8:30 am - 12 Noon, Full-day (Grades 6-12), 8:30 am - 4:00 pm
Cost:    Half-day:          $125 ($50 deposit) - if paid in full before
6/4/07.

                                    $150 ($50 deposit) - if paid in full after 6/4/07.

            Full-day:          $225 ($50 deposit) - if paid in full before 6/4/07.

                                    $275 ($50 deposit) - if paid in full after 6/4/07.

 

The full-day academy is designed to instruct boys and girls in individual skills, tactics, and fundamentals of team play all in a competitive but safe environment.


The academy features a hand picked coaching staff who will conduct training sessions from a curriculum specifically designed for this camp by the
University of Rhode Island staff. The half-day camp closely mirrors the April school vacation academy. The full-day academy's morning sessions are divided into three training sessions: defending, attacking, and crossing & finishing. Between each session there are preview/overview demonstrations led by URI Head Coach John O'Connor with the assistance of the University of Rhode Island players and other college staff in attendance.

 

At lunch the half-day campers head home while the full-time campers re-energize their batteries in preparation for the afternoon team training session and full-sided games which always finish the day.

 

Participants will be evaluated and divided into training groups appropriate for grade and or skill level during the sessions. All campers receive an adidas t-shirt and soccer ball.

 


 

Elite Residential Academy
July 21-24, Saturday - Tuesday

Boys Grades 9-12

Cost:    $550 ($100 deposit) - if paid in full before 7/1/07.

            $600 ($100 deposit) - if paid in full after 7/1/07.

 

Our Elite Residential Academy for boys is designed for the experienced and serious soccer player who is looking to continue his career in college. THIS SESSION IS NOT FOR THOSE JUST BEGINNING TO PLAY THE GAME OF SOCCER and may include players interested in attending and playing at the University of Rhode Island in the future.

 

The academy features a hand picked professional coaching staff who will conduct training sessions from a curriculum specifically designed for this camp by the University of Rhode Island staff. Training sessions are run by experienced college or club soccer coach who will be assisted by one of the quality college players working the camp. Between each session there are demonstrations led by URI Head Coach John O'Connor with the assistance of the college players which reviews or previews the mornings sessions. This type of training will let each participant experience what a college pre-season is all about.

 

The afternoon begins with lectures from professionals in the fields of nutrition and physical training followed by a 90 minute technical session coached by URI Head Coach John O'Connor and assisted by the college players. Participants work on individual and small group skills with the emphasis on quality repetitions in a relaxed and fun atmosphere.

 

After dinner the players prepare for evening games where they get a chance to put into practice the things the techniques and tactics learned during the days training sessions. Evening group meetings before bed follow covering subjects such as the college recruiting process and playing at the next level.

 

Each participant will receive an adidas training kit consisting of two (2) t-shirts, shorts, socks and a ball which is mandatory at each training session and game. Players will also have the opportunity to purchase extra adidas training equipment is also available through the camp store. Enrollment at the camp is limited to 90 players in order to assure quality training and game experience. Evaluations will be written and provided to every player at the end of the week.

 

The elite residential camps are offered to the soccer player thinking of playing soccer at the "next level" and looking to improve his or her game. Players in this environment will get a preview of what it requires to play in an environment that is designed to replicate a University of Rhode Island soccer pre-season week. Technical and tactical aspects of the game are identified and developed through videos, discussions, college and professional player demonstrations, coaching sessions, small sided games, and full field competition.

 

Players from the University of Rhode Island and other college programs will assist in coaching, provide demonstrations, and act as role models throughout the week of camp.
